To solve the problem of matching modes of communication with their corresponding types of waves, we can analyze each mode of communication and identify the wave type associated with it.
### Step-by-Step Solution:
1. **Optical Fibre Communication (A)**:
- Optical fibre communication primarily uses light waves for transmitting data. The type of light used in optical fibres is typically infrared light.
- **Match**: A → Q (Infrared Light)
2. **Radar (B)**:
- Radar technology uses radio waves to detect objects and measure their distance. It sends out radio waves and analyzes the reflected signals.
- **Match**: B → S (Radio Waves)
3. **Sonar (C)**:
- Sonar (Sound Navigation and Ranging) uses sound waves, specifically ultrasound, to detect objects underwater. It emits sound waves and listens for echoes.
- **Match**: C → P (Ultrasound)
4. **Mobile Phones (D)**:
- Mobile phones communicate using electromagnetic waves, primarily in the microwave range for transmitting signals over distances.
- **Match**: D → R (Microwaves)
### Summary of Matches:
- A → Q (Optical Fibre Communication → Infrared Light)
- B → S (Radar → Radio Waves)
- C → P (Sonar → Ultrasound)
- D → R (Mobile Phones → Microwaves)
